Why subscription reporting visibility is a logistics strategy issue, not just a systems issue
Logistics companies increasingly package services as recurring commercial models: managed warehousing, route optimization support, fleet service bundles, equipment rental, maintenance plans, customer portals, analytics access, and value-added fulfillment services. These offerings create predictable revenue, but they also introduce complexity. Each subscription may depend on usage thresholds, service tiers, onboarding milestones, support obligations, and contract-specific exceptions. Without ERP-level visibility, leaders cannot reliably answer which subscriptions are profitable, which customers are under-served, and which operational events are driving churn.
This is where a multi-tenant SaaS architecture becomes strategically relevant. It allows a provider to standardize core processes such as subscription setup, invoicing, entitlement tracking, renewal workflows, and reporting definitions across multiple tenants, brands, or partner environments. At the same time, it can isolate data, configurations, and access policies where required. For CIOs and enterprise architects, the value lies in balancing standardization with controlled autonomy. For SaaS founders, OEM providers, and ERP partners, the value lies in creating repeatable service delivery and recurring revenue models without rebuilding the platform for every customer.
What a strong logistics multi-tenant ERP operating model should include
A strong operating model starts with business design, not infrastructure selection. The ERP platform should define a common subscription data model, a shared reporting taxonomy, and clear ownership for customer lifecycle events. In logistics, that means linking commercial commitments to operational execution. Subscription plans should connect to warehouse activities, inventory movements, service tickets, field interventions, rental assets, or repair events when those activities determine billing, renewals, or customer health.
| Strategic layer | Business objective | ERP design implication |
|---|---|---|
| Commercial model | Standardize recurring revenue and service packaging | Use Subscription, Sales, CRM, and Accounting with common product and pricing governance |
| Operational execution | Tie service delivery to customer commitments | Connect Inventory, Purchase, Helpdesk, Field Service, Rental, Repair, or Project where relevant |
| Reporting visibility | Create trusted executive and tenant-level reporting | Use Spreadsheet, Accounting, and controlled data models for recurring revenue, margin, and service KPIs |
| Partner enablement | Support white-label or OEM growth | Separate tenant data, branding, access rights, and service catalogs while preserving platform standards |
| Governance and resilience | Reduce operational and compliance risk | Implement IAM, backup strategy, disaster recovery, observability, and change control |
Odoo can support this model when applications are selected around the business problem rather than deployed broadly by default. For subscription reporting visibility, the most relevant applications are typically Subscription, Accounting, CRM, Sales, Helpdesk, Documents, Spreadsheet, and Inventory. Additional modules such as Rental, Repair, Field Service, Purchase, or Project become valuable when recurring contracts depend on physical assets, service interventions, supplier pass-through costs, or implementation milestones. Studio may help extend workflows, but governance should prevent uncontrolled customization across tenants.
Choosing between multi-tenant, dedicated, private, and hybrid deployment models
Not every logistics business should default to pure multi-tenancy. The right deployment model depends on customer segmentation, data residency, integration complexity, and contractual obligations. Multi-tenant SaaS is often the best fit for standardized offerings, partner ecosystems, and white-label ERP models where speed, repeatability, and operating efficiency matter most. Dedicated SaaS deployments are more appropriate when a customer requires isolated infrastructure, custom integration patterns, or stricter change windows. Private cloud deployment may be justified for regulated environments or internal enterprise platforms. Hybrid cloud deployment can support phased modernization when legacy transport, warehouse, or finance systems cannot be retired immediately.
| Deployment model | Best fit | Executive trade-off |
|---|---|---|
| Multi-tenant SaaS | Standardized subscription services, partner-led growth, white-label offerings | Highest operating leverage, but requires strong governance and tenant design |
| Dedicated SaaS | Large accounts with unique integrations or stricter isolation needs | Greater flexibility, but lower platform standardization and margin efficiency |
| Private cloud | Enterprise-controlled environments with policy or residency constraints | More control, but higher management overhead |
| Hybrid cloud | Organizations modernizing around legacy logistics systems | Pragmatic transition path, but architecture complexity must be actively managed |
For Odoo-based strategies, Odoo.sh can be useful for controlled application lifecycle management when the business needs managed deployment convenience and a structured development workflow. Self-managed cloud or managed cloud services become more compelling when enterprise requirements extend to Kubernetes-based orchestration, Docker-standardized workloads, PostgreSQL tuning, Redis-backed performance optimization, object storage strategy, reverse proxy controls, load balancing, horizontal scaling, autoscaling, or custom observability patterns. The decision should be driven by business value, not infrastructure preference.
How architecture decisions affect reporting trust and recurring revenue control
Subscription reporting visibility depends on architectural discipline. If customer, contract, usage, support, and billing data are modeled differently across tenants, executive reporting becomes unreliable. An API-first architecture helps by enforcing consistent data exchange between ERP, customer portals, transport systems, warehouse systems, finance tools, and external analytics platforms. Enterprise integrations should be designed around canonical business entities such as customer account, subscription plan, service entitlement, invoice event, asset, shipment, and support case. This reduces reconciliation effort and improves auditability.
Cloud-native architecture also matters because reporting visibility is not only about dashboards; it is about system behavior under scale. If month-end billing, renewal processing, and operational event ingestion compete for resources, reporting delays become a business issue. Platform engineering practices such as Infrastructure as Code, CI/CD, GitOps, environment standardization, and release governance help maintain consistency across tenants and reduce change-related incidents. Monitoring, observability, logging, and alerting should be designed to detect both infrastructure failures and business anomalies, such as failed renewals, invoice generation errors, delayed onboarding tasks, or unusual churn patterns.
Designing customer lifecycle management into the ERP strategy
Subscription reporting visibility improves when the ERP strategy reflects the full customer lifecycle. Customer onboarding strategy should define what must happen before revenue is recognized as healthy recurring revenue: contract activation, service configuration, user provisioning, warehouse or asset setup, document acceptance, training completion, and support readiness. CRM and Sales can manage pipeline and commercial commitments, while Project, Helpdesk, Documents, and Knowledge can support structured onboarding and handoff. This reduces the common gap between signed contracts and operational readiness.
Customer success strategy should then focus on measurable service adoption and issue resolution. In logistics, this may include order throughput, inventory accuracy, service response times, asset utilization, or exception handling performance. Helpdesk and Spreadsheet can support recurring service reviews, while Accounting and Subscription provide renewal and payment context. Customer retention strategy becomes stronger when renewal risk is visible before the contract anniversary. That requires combining commercial, operational, and support signals into a shared management view rather than treating renewals as a last-minute sales event.
- Define onboarding milestones that must be completed before a subscription is considered fully live
- Track service entitlements and exceptions at the tenant and customer level
- Use workflow automation to trigger reviews when usage, support load, or payment behavior changes
- Create renewal playbooks based on operational outcomes, not only invoice history
- Separate customer health indicators from raw activity metrics to avoid false confidence
Governance, security, and compliance cannot be added later
In a logistics multi-tenant ERP environment, governance is the mechanism that protects scale. Without clear policies for tenant provisioning, role design, data retention, integration approval, and customization control, reporting visibility degrades over time. Identity and Access Management should enforce least-privilege access, separation of duties, and auditable administrative actions. This is especially important where finance, warehouse operations, customer support, and partner teams share the same platform but require different scopes of access.
Enterprise security should cover application security, network controls, backup integrity, and operational processes. High availability design, disaster recovery planning, and business continuity procedures are not technical extras; they protect recurring revenue and customer trust. Backup strategy should align with recovery objectives for both transactional data and critical documents. Logging and observability should support incident response and compliance evidence. Cloud governance should also define where dedicated environments are required, when private cloud is justified, and how hybrid integrations are reviewed for risk.
Pricing strategy: align infrastructure economics with subscription value
Many logistics providers underprice subscription services because they separate commercial packaging from platform cost behavior. Infrastructure-based pricing models can be useful when service consumption varies materially by customer, integration load, storage profile, or support intensity. However, pricing should remain understandable to buyers. A practical model is to package a core subscription around business value and then define transparent commercial rules for high-volume integrations, dedicated environments, premium support, or advanced analytics.
Unlimited-user business models can be attractive where adoption breadth drives customer value more than seat control. In logistics operations, broad access across warehouse, support, finance, and management teams may improve process compliance and reporting completeness. But unlimited-user pricing only works when the platform architecture, support model, and governance controls are designed for that scale. Otherwise, user growth can erode margins and service quality.
